English

Etymology

translate +‎ -able.

Adjective

translatable (comparative more translatable, superlative most translatable)

  1. Capable of being translated into another language.
  2. Capable of being transferred from one context or environment to another.
    Her political skills were easily translatable to the marketing sector.
